Aims

This course aims to:

  1. develop students' competency in dealing with complex issues relating to end-of-life care;
  2. enable students to critically examine evidence-based practice in meeting the end-of-life care needs of clients and their families;
  3. allow students to provide high-quality end-of-life care to clients with serious illnesses in a variety of clinical settings;
  4. allow students to apply analytical and critical thinking skills in promoting and advancing end-of-life care; and
  5. equip students with the skills to critically self-reflect in practising and advancing end-of-life care.

Contents

  • Course introduction and pre-clinical workshops for clinical placement
  • Two-week clinical practice in a setting in The Jockey Club Home for Hospice (JCHH) or other relevant clinical settings
  • Student presentations

Contact hours

95 hours

Learning support

Clinical practicum and seminars

Assessment

Continuous assessment includes an individual reflective portfolio, student logbook record and presentation seminar
